Easy Fried Ice Cream:
For an added treat, my spin on fried ice cream for dessert.
Heat some oil in a fry pan to just warmer than medium heat.
Cut flour tortillas into strips about 1"x4"
Place a few tortilla strips at a time into the hot oil and turn when they start to brown (this happens quickly)
When both sides are just brown use tongs to place the hot tortilla strips in a mixture of cinnamon & sugar and coat generously.
Place cinnamon strips on a plate or in a container to cool while to finish frying the remaining tortillas.
These will keep in an air tight container for a couple of days (if you can keep yourself from eating all of them in one sitting!)
I like to warm the strips in the oven for just a min or two and then place 3-4 strips in a bowl, top with a scoop of vanilla ice cream and drizzle some chocolate syrup on top.
